MySQL是一種關系型數據庫管理系統,被廣泛用于互聯網應用程序中。安裝部署MySQL并且正確配置是開發MySQL應用程序的第一步。這篇文章將介紹mysql的安裝部署方法,以及基本的配置。
安裝
在安裝mysql之前,需要先下載MySQL安裝包。下載地址為:https://dev.mysql.com/downloads/mysql/。
wget https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m rpm -ivh mysql57-community-release-el7-11.noarch.rpm yum update yum install mysql-server
這里我們假設已經在CentOS 7上下載安裝了MySQL相關軟件包,若已經下載和安裝完成,請忽略上面的命令。
配置
MySQL安裝完成后,需要進行基本設置。其中最重要的是修改root密碼。可以通過以下命令修改root密碼。
mysql -u root set password for 'root'@'localhost' = password('new_password');
注意:new_password需要替換為你想要設置的MySQL密碼。
為了加強MySQL的安全性,我們可以禁止root遠程訪問。可以通過以下命令實現。
mysql -u root use mysql; update user set host="127.0.0.1" where user="root"; flush privileges;
上面的命令將root的host設置為127.0.0.1(本地),從而禁止了root賬戶的遠程訪問權限。
總結
在本文中,我們介紹了mysql的安裝和基本的配置方法。對于初學者來說,這些設置已經足夠。如果您需要更深入的配置,請參考官方文檔。